理解jQuery中的$符号及其功能

这是一个陷阱。
直接使用 $ 符号而不检查与其他库的冲突可能会导致脚本错误。
不要相信 $ 符号总是安全的;始终检查库冲突是关键。
不要这样做,先了解 jQuery.noConflict() 的用法。

jQuery功能

上周,有客户询问能否简单介绍一下jQuery的功能。
当我思考我所学到的内容时,
首先,jQuery 是一个 JavaScript 库,它使 Web 开发变得简单快捷。
例如,如果你想搜索一个元素,以前你可以编写很多代码,但现在你可以使用 jQuery 的 $ 符号像使用 CSS 中的选择器一样轻松地完成。

那么 jQuery 最大的特性之一就是循环,这意味着;您可以按顺序对同一元素执行多个操作,例如首先找到它,然后为其添加类名并更改其样式。
这样代码就像循环一样流畅并且容易记住。

而且 jQuery 对于 DOM 操作来说非常方便。
添加删除 无需担心修改和查找。
如果要向页面添加新元素或删除元素,可以使用 jQuery 扩展删除方法。

还有公交。
例如,当您有一个列表并希望对每个列表执行某些操作时,jQuery 的 every 方法会派上用场。

催眠、数组等编程实用函数非常实用,让编程变得更加简单。

事件处理和 Ajax交互性是 jQuery 的强项。
有约束力和无约束力;发送请求;这些功能都是用jQuery完成的,代码简单高效。

还有动画效果。
如果你想让一个元素淡入淡出或者从上到下滑动,jQuery有现成的动画方法;或者你可以自己设置动画。

最后,jQuery的插件机制允许开发者扩展其功能并编写自己的插件。
这是其受欢迎的原因之一。

简而言之,jQuery 是一个用于快速创建功能丰富的 Web 应用程序的强大工具。
无论如何,你可以弄清楚。
如果你学习了jQuery,你的开发性能将会大大提高。
我现在还在思考这个问题,如何更好的解释这些函数,让初学者能够轻松上手。

jquery从后台取得list,怎么遍历出来(foreach显示到页面上也就是相当于在jsp页面用foreach显示出来)

我上周试过了。

首先定义一个空数组。
var list_name = [];
然后遍历数据。
for (var i in date) { 列表名称.push(i);
然后交叉list_name。
for (var a = 0; a < list>targetElement 是目标 ID。

您还可以使用 jQuery。
$('targetElement').append("a" + list_name[a]);
仅此而已。

我只是想到了别的事。
请记住添加错误处理。

算了。